IBM Security Access Manager Container (IBM Security Verify Access Appliance 10.0.0.0 through 10.0.6.1 and IBM Security Verify Access Docker 10.0.6.1) could allow a local user to obtain root access due to improper access controls. IBM X-Force ID: 254658.

CVE-2023-31003 has a high severity due to the potential for local users to gain root access.
To fix CVE-2023-31003, upgrade to IBM Security Verify Access versions 10.0.0.7 or higher.
CVE-2023-31003 affects IBM Security Verify Access versions 10.0.0.0 through 10.0.6.1.
CVE-2023-31003 requires local access for exploitation, minimizing remote attack potential.
Organizations using affected versions of IBM Security Verify Access are at risk of unauthorized root access.
